Domestic trade contributes 13% to Morocco’s GDP, said Monday, premier Driss Jettou, at the opening of the third national forum of domestic trade.  

 

Jettou stressed that the sector which employs 250,000 people is experiencing deep socio-economic mutations and higher consumption, which require a comprehensive approach to improve the skills of tradesmen and integrate non-formal activities into the national commercial fabric.  

 

According to MAP, he added that the government has directed last year more than Dh105 million (US$ 11.6 million) to settle peddlers. (menareport.com)
